BusyBox Bug and Patch Tracking
BusyBox
  

Viewing Issue Simple Details Jump to Notes ] View Advanced ] Issue History ] Print ]
ID Category Severity Reproducibility Date Submitted Last Update
0005474 [buildroot] Shared Library Support crash always 10-17-08 15:07 10-21-08 03:07
Reporter robang74 View Status public  
Assigned To buildroot
Priority normal Resolution open  
Status assigned   Product Version 0.9.27
Summary 0005474: Cannot build Modular X.org: insane recursive path
Description
Trying to build Modular X.org it crashes here


>>> xlib_libX11 1.1.3 Building
/usr/bin/make -j1 -C /home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/
make[1]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3'
Making all in include
make[2]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/include'
make[2]: Nothing to be done for `all'.
make[2]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/include'
Making all in modules
make[2]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ules'
Making all in im
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im'
Making all in ximcp
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im/ximcp'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im/ximcp'
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im'
make[4]: Nothing to be done for `all-am'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im'
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/im'
Making all in lc
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c'
Making all in Utf8
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/Utf8'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/Utf8'
Making all in def
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/def'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/def'
Making all in gen
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/gen'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/gen'
Making all in xlocale
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/xlocale'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c/xlocale'
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c'
make[4]: Nothing to be done for `all-am'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c'
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/lc'
Making all in om
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om'
Making all in generic
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om/generic'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om/generic'
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om'
make[4]: Nothing to be done for `all-am'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om'
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ules/om'
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ules'
make[3]: Nothing to be done for `all-am'.
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ules'
make[2]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/modules'
Making all in src
make[2]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
cd util && /usr/bin/make
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
make[3]: Nothing to be done for `all'.
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
/usr/bin/make all-recursive
make[3]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
Making all in util
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
Making all in xcms
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xcms'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xcms'
Making all in xlibi18n
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xlibi18n'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xlibi18n'
Making all in xkb
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xkb'
make[4]: Nothing to be done for `all'.
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/xkb'
make[4]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
cd util && /usr/bin/make
make[5]: Entering direct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
make[5]: Nothing to be done for `all'.
make[5]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src/util'
/bin/bash ../libtool --tag=CC --mode=link /usr/local/ugles/cross/usr/bin/i586-linux-uclibc-gcc -Os -I/usr/local/ugles/cross/usr/include -I/usr/local/ugles/cross/include --sysroot=/usr/local/ugles/cross/ -isysroot /usr/local/ugles/cross -mtune=i586 -march=i586 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-D_FILE_OFFSET_BITS=64 -I../include -I../include/X11 -I../include -I../include/X11 -I../src/xcms -I../src/xkb -I../src/xlibi18n -Wall -Wpointer-arith -Wstrict-prototypes -Wmissing-prototypes -Wmissing-declarations -Wnested-externs -fno-strict-aliasing -D_BSD_SOURCE -DHAS_FCHOWN -DHAS_STICKY_DIR_BIT -D_BSD_SOURCE -DX11_t -DTRANS_CLIENT -g -O2 -version-number 6:2:0 -no-undefined -o libX11.la -rpath /usr/lib AllCells.lo AllowEv.lo AllPlanes.lo AutoRep.lo Backgnd.lo BdrWidth.lo Bell.lo Border.lo ChAccCon.lo ChActPGb.lo ChClMode.lo ChCmap.lo ChGC.lo ChKeyCon.lo ChkIfEv.lo ChkMaskEv.lo ChkTypEv.lo ChkTypWEv.lo ChkWinEv.lo ChPntCon.lo ChProp.lo ChSaveSet.lo ChWAttrs.lo ChWindow.lo CirWin.lo CirWinDn.lo CirWinUp.lo ClDisplay.lo ClearArea.lo Clear.lo ConfWind.lo Context.lo ConvSel.lo CopyArea.lo CopyCmap.lo CopyGC.lo CopyPlane.lo CrBFData.lo CrCmap.lo CrCursor.lo CrGC.lo CrGlCur.lo CrPFBData.lo CrPixmap.lo CrWindow.lo Cursor.lo DefCursor.lo DelProp.lo Depths.lo DestSubs.lo DestWind.lo DisName.lo DrArc.lo DrArcs.lo DrLine.lo DrLines.lo DrPoint.lo DrPoints.lo DrRect.lo DrRects.lo DrSegs.lo ErrDes.lo ErrHndlr.lo evtomask.lo EvToWire.lo FetchName.lo FillArc.lo FillArcs.lo FillPoly.lo FillRct.lo FillRcts.lo FilterEv.lo Flush.lo Font.lo FontInfo.lo FontNames.lo FreeCmap.lo FreeCols.lo FreeCurs.lo FreeEData.lo FreeGC.lo FreePix.lo FSSaver.lo FSWrap.lo GCMisc.lo Geom.lo GetAtomNm.lo GetColor.lo GetDflt.lo GetFPath.lo GetFProp.lo GetGCVals.lo GetGeom.lo GetHColor.lo GetHints.lo GetIFocus.lo GetImage.lo GetKCnt.lo GetMoEv.lo GetNrmHint.lo GetPCnt.lo GetPntMap.lo GetProp.lo GetRGBCMap.lo GetSOwner.lo GetSSaver.lo GetStCmap.lo GetTxtProp.lo GetWAttrs.lo GetWMCMapW.lo GetWMProto.lo globals.lo GrButton.lo GrKeybd.lo GrKey.lo GrPointer.lo GrServer.lo Host.lo Iconify.lo IfEvent.lo imConv.lo ImText16.lo ImText.lo ImUtil.lo InitExt.lo InsCmap.lo IntAtom.lo KeyBind.lo KeysymStr.lo KillCl.lo LiHosts.lo LiICmaps.lo LiProps.lo ListExt.lo LoadFont.lo LockDis.lo locking.lo LookupCol.lo LowerWin.lo Macros.lo MapRaised.lo MapSubs.lo MapWindow.lo MaskEvent.lo Misc.lo ModMap.lo MoveWin.lo NextEvent.lo OCWrap.lo OMWrap.lo OpenDis.lo ParseCmd.lo ParseCol.lo ParseGeom.lo PeekEvent.lo PeekIfEv.lo Pending.lo PixFormats.lo PmapBgnd.lo PmapBord.lo PolyReg.lo PolyTxt16.lo PolyTxt.lo PropAlloc.lo PutBEvent.lo PutImage.lo Quarks.lo QuBest.lo QuColor.lo QuColors.lo QuCurShp.lo QuExt.lo QuKeybd.lo QuPntr.lo QuStipShp.lo QuTextE16.lo QuTextExt.lo QuTileShp.lo QuTree.lo RaiseWin.lo RdBitF.lo RecolorC.lo ReconfWin.lo ReconfWM.lo Region.lo RegstFlt.lo RepWindow.lo RestackWs.lo RotProp.lo ScrResStr.lo SelInput.lo SendEvent.lo SetBack.lo SetClMask.lo SetClOrig.lo SetCRects.lo SetDashes.lo SetFont.lo SetFore.lo SetFPath.lo SetFunc.lo SetHints.lo SetIFocus.lo SetLocale.lo SetLStyle.lo SetNrmHint.lo SetPMask.lo SetPntMap.lo SetRGBCMap.lo SetSOwner.lo SetSSaver.lo SetState.lo SetStCmap.lo SetStip.lo SetTile.lo SetTSOrig.lo SetTxtProp.lo SetWMCMapW.lo SetWMProto.lo StBytes.lo StColor.lo StColors.lo StName.lo StNColor.lo StrKeysym.lo StrToText.lo Sync.lo Synchro.lo Text16.lo Text.lo TextExt16.lo TextExt.lo TextToStr.lo TrCoords.lo UndefCurs.lo UngrabBut.lo UngrabKbd.lo UngrabKey.lo UngrabPtr.lo UngrabSvr.lo UninsCmap.lo UnldFont.lo UnmapSubs.lo UnmapWin.lo VisUtil.lo WarpPtr.lo Window.lo WinEvent.lo Withdraw.lo WMGeom.lo WMProps.lo WrBitF.lo XlibAsync.lo XlibInt.lo Xrm.lo xcb_lock.lo xcb_disp.lo xcb_io.lo xlibi18n/libi18n.la xcms/libxcms.la xkb/libxkb.la -lxcb-xlib -lxcb -ldl
libtool: link: warning: library `/usr/local/ugles/cross/usr/lib/libxcb-xlib.la' was moved.
grep: /us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ross//usr/lib//libXau.la: No such file or directory
/home/roberto/gles/buildroot/toolchain_build_i586/bin/sed: can't read /us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ross//usr/lib//libXau.la: No such file or directory
libtool: link: `/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ross/usr/local/ugles/cross//usr/lib//libXau.la' is not a valid libtool archive
make[4]: *** [libX11.la] Error 1
make[4]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
make[2]: *** [all] Error 2
make[2]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/src'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3'
make: *** [/home/roberto/gles/buildroot/build_i586/xlib_libX11-1.1.3/.stamp_built] Error 2
Additional Information roberto@rafbook:~/gles/buildroot$ svn info | grep Last
Last Changed Author: jacmet
Last Changed Rev: 23701
Last Changed Date: 2008-10-17 12:19:41 +0200 (Fri, 17 Oct 2008)

roberto@rafbook:~/gles/buildroot$ grep /usr/local/ugles/cross .config
BR2_STAGING_DIR="/usr/local/ugles/cross"
Attached Files  .config [^] (29,803 bytes) 10-17-08 16:28
 autotools-la.diff [^] (558 bytes) 10-21-08 03:07

- Relationships

- Notes
(0013754)
robang74
10-18-08 03:21

Using standard value for BR2_STAGING_DIR in .config works around the problem

roberto@rafbook:~/gles/buildroot$ grep BR2_STAGING_DIR .config
BR2_STAGING_DIR="$(BUILD_DIR)/staging_dir"
 
(0013914)
mwilson
10-21-08 03:06

This is probably related to the .la file breakage I encountered before. I submitted a patch, but it hasn't yet been included. I have attached the patch here again.
 

- Issue History
Date Modified Username Field Change
10-17-08 15:07 robang74 New Issue
10-17-08 15:07 robang74 Status new => assigned
10-17-08 15:07 robang74 Assigned To  => buildroot
10-17-08 16:28 robang74 File Added: .config
10-18-08 03:20 robang74 Issue Monitored: robang74
10-18-08 03:21 robang74 Note Added: 0013754
10-21-08 03:06 mwilson Note Added: 0013914
10-21-08 03:07 mwilson File Added: autotools-la.diff


Copyright © 2000 - 2006 Mantis Group
Powered by Mantis Bugtracker